Your SSN is a critical piece of personal identification in the United States. It's used for various purposes, including credit checks, background screenings, and employment verification.

Image Credits: Unsplash

On the other hand, an EIN is an Employer Identification Number, primarily used by businesses for tax purposes. But can it be used for apartment rentals?

Image Credits: Unsplash

The short answer is: yes, in some cases. However, it's not common practice.

Image Credits: Unsplash

You might consider using an EIN if you're renting an apartment for your business or as a corporate entity. In such cases, your EIN may be necessary for lease agreements.

Image Credits: Unsplash

Keep in mind that landlords typically use your SSN for tenant screening, credit checks, and background verifications. Using an EIN may require additional documentation and approval.

Image Credits: Unsplash

 If you're considering using an EIN instead of an SSN, it's crucial to discuss this with your prospective landlord or property management company. Their policies may vary.

Image Credits: Unsplash

Some landlords may accept alternative forms of identification, such as a Taxpayer Identification Number (TIN) or a government-issued ID card.
